CMD+O (Open File Dialog) Doesn't work after new 15.0 and 15.0.2 releases.
CMD+O no longer opens the "Open File Dialog" upon first entering InDesign after launch. Once you open a file thru the Menu, CMD+O starts working properly.
This was an issue in a previous version release, and now it has turned up again in this latest release.
